Company Overview Proudly Farmers First! What do you get when you cross the best of Silicon Valley innovation and technology with the value driven mission of Family Farmers around the world? Farmers Business Network, Inc. (FBN)! FBN was created by farmers for farmers and is on a mission to power the prosperity of Family Farmers around the world by leveling the playing field through insights, commerce and community. Our goal is to enable them to make smart business decisions that maximize their farms profit potential for generations to come, helping to ensure the fundamental economic viability and sustainability of family farms and rural communities. We are a dynamic, and innovative AgTech company that offers competitive compensation and benefits and is backed by top investors including Google Ventures, Kleiner Perkins, DBL Partners, T Rowe Price and Temasek. The Role We are seeking individuals who want to make a difference in the agricultural community through an exciting, data-driven, advisory approach to crop insurance. This position is suited for those dissatisfied with the status quo in the industry. If you're a driven sales person, team player, passionate to help farmers, and looking for the most exciting opportunity in crop insurance at one of agriculture's fastest growing companies, we want to hear from you. Responsibilities Act as an expert advisor on crop insurance Seek out pain points and provide recommendations for areas of improvement in coverage Deliver insurance analyses to farmers using FBN's tools, balancing budgetary constraints and risk tolerance Manage the acreage and production reporting process and facilitate claim submissions Maintain subject matter mastery of public and private insurance products Succinctly communicate the value FBN products and services to the farmer Coordinate and collaborate with FBN Account Executives, Farm Market Advisors, and inside sales team members to provide a white glove service offering across FBN's domains Participate in FBN events, regional trade shows and member engagement activities Provide feedback and insight to FBN Product Management Maintain operational reports on pipeline activity and sales efforts Skills Ability to learn quickly and implement a wide variety of software tools Strong listener and works well with people Highly professional with unquestionable integrity and moral character Proven success working remotely, but in a team environment Attention to detail and biased towards organization Ability to communicate effectively across a diverse organization and client base Ability to prioritize, be flexible, respond to changing environments Ability to understand and appreciate economic principles Service oriented and self motivated Qualifications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ience preferred Minimum of 3-5 years of work experience as a successful crop insurance sales agent Knowledge of crop insurance programs and information, grain marketing, finance and macroeconomics Possess insurance license and Risk Management Agency (RMA) certification as a crop insurance agent Willingness to work in a fast-paced start-up environment Ability to understand and communicate risk management strategies to clients/prospects Farming/Agriculture knowledge required Self-motivated and goal-driven Strong local network Compensation and Benefits Compensation includes a competitive base and aggressive performance incentive. Compensation for this position may be adjusted to suit your experience and qualifications. We also offer an attractive benefits package that includes health, vision, and dental insurance.
